Abstract

The article discusses a current pedagogical problem: the role of motivation in the formation and development of educational and cognitive activity of a primary school student. The problem is considered on the basis of lessons on the subject “The World Around Us”. The conditions for constructing the learning process are revealed, in which the student’s acceptance and retention of the motive for activity is successful. Examples of methods for presenting the motive and new structural elements of the lesson are given: a minute for the curious, emotional warm-up, etc.
